Needed a new mailbox flag and my wife wanted it to be fluer de lys. I saw one here on thingivers a few years ago but can't find it anymore. So I made my own.

You will need a small screw. The one I used was about 15 mm long and roughly 4 mm thick (shaft) with wide threads. Typically these are used for wood like door hinges etc. But it worked perfectly to hold this into place.

The flag is 170.5 mm tall/long. If you want to customize it you can clone the document on OnShape.com.

Category: Replacement Parts Print Settings

Printer Brand: Prusa

Printer: i3 MK3 MMU 2

Rafts: Doesn't Matter

Supports: No

Resolution: .15 mm

Infill: 15%

Filament: G star ABS or PETG Red
Notes:

This was printed in ABS because it holds up in the elements better but ABS tends to warp a lot while printing. This one started to as well. But I had printed it with a nice brim. I was able to use clear scotch tape to tape the brim down to the print bed to hold it into place while the print finished. It worked just fine.

I would recommend printing with ABS if you have an enclosure that can keep the heat in so the parts don't warp. otherwise I suggest you print with PETG. it won't last as long in the elements but it is the next best option.
